Pinball FX Gesture Controls: Don't Bother
Filed in archive XBLA by Richard on April 25, 2007

One of today's Live Arcade releases is Pinball FX -- a pretty looking pinball game that has the kind of controls you'd expect a pinball game to have: the left and right triggers control the flippers, and pressing the left analog stick in any direction shoves the table. Simple, right? Maybe too simple? Well, developer Zen Studios thought so too -- so they included a gesture-based control scheme using the Live Vision Camera.
How does it work? That's a good question -- I couldn't find any documentation. As far as I can tell, the gesture controls work like this: move your hands around, and hope that you're waving them in the right direction at the right time to trigger the paddles and hit the ball. It's clumsy, clunky, and really, useless.
I don't blame them for trying something new, but when the implementation is this poor, why did they bother leaving it in the final game? The bottom line: stick with the regular controller.
